Understanding the Difference between HTML and DHTML
What Is Difference Between Html And Dhtml
HTML (HyperText Markup Language) is a standard markup language used to create the structure and content of web pages. It consists of a set of elements and tags that define the different components of a webpage such as headings, paragraphs, links, images, and more. On the other hand, DHTML (Dynamic HyperText Markup Language) is an extension of HTML that allows for more dynamic and interactive web content by combining HTML, CSS (Cascading Style Sheets), and JavaScript. DHTML enables elements on a webpage to change, move, animate, or respond to user actions without the need for reloading the entire page. In summary, while HTML is used for static content and structure, DHTML enhances the interactivity and dynamic nature of web pages through the use of additional technologies.

1 - HTML stands for HyperText Markup Language, which is used for creating static web pages with text, images, and links. DHTML, on the other hand, stands for Dynamic HTML and refers to a combination of HTML, CSS, and JavaScript to create interactive and dynamic web content.
2) HTML is limited to static content and layout, while DHTML allows for dynamic and interactive elements such as animations, dropdown menus, and in page updates.
3) HTML is primarily responsible for the structure and layout of a web page, while DHTML adds functionality and interactivity to enhance the user experience.
